Réalisation : Pseudo - Synthétiseur
- 26 réponses
- 13 participants
- 2 333 vues
- 16 followers

.Adrien

Après deux ans de dur labeurs, je viens de finir ma toute première grosse réalisation, le Sylence, un
« pseudo - synthétiseur » avec ; 16 voies de polyphonie, 4 oscillateurs de 8 voies chacun, des grosses possibilités de modulation et beaucoup de LED qui font sapin de noël

Bon je triche un peu, ma réalisation n'a en réalité pas grand chose en commun avec un véritable synthétiseur analogique (c'est pourquoi même si c'est tout comme, je préfère appeler ça un pseudo synthé), puisque c'est à la base un contrôleur midi (créé pour Sylenth1, les possibilités du synthé sont donc uniquement liées au possibilités du VST), que j'ai ensuite épaulé d'une carte son interne.

https://image.noelshack.com/fichiers/2018/31/1/1532961028-imgp2143.jpg

https://image.noelshack.com/fichiers/2018/31/1/1532965113-imgp2142.jpg
Mon but premier sur ce projet était donc de faire un contrôleur midi à la manière de ce monsieur : « http://www.synth-project.de/diva.html », pour piloter le VST Sylenth1. J'ai ensuite ajouté beaucoup de fonctionnalités telles que :
- Une carte son embarquée, pour avoir les sorties audio directement sur le boîtier.
- Beaucoup de LED de retours visuels et autres détails, afin de donner un look futuriste au truc.
- Un écran lcd pour m'éviter au maximum d'avoir les yeux rivés sur l'écran du PC
(même si le « synthé » se base uniquement sur la synthèse orchestrée par le VST).
- Une horloge midi interne avec la aussi un petit effet visuel d'indication de la mesure.
- Un style général oscillant entre modernité et oldschool.
Le tout pour un poids d'environ 25Kg


https://image.noelshack.com/fichiers/2018/31/1/1532961020-imgp2147.jpg
L'électronique embarquée n'est pas bien complexe (quoique), pour la partie gestion des événements midi, il s'agit de plusieurs Arduino qui scannent potentiomètres (à l'aide de multiplexeurs, voir en dessous), encodeurs rotatifs, switchs et qui génèrent des événements midi dès qu'il y a mouvement de l'un d'eux. Ces événements (trames) sont ensuite mergés vers une sortie générale qui elle, est « sniffé » par une autre Arduino afin d'inscrire sur le lcd chaque mouvement de potard ou autres, mais aussi par le port midi IN de la carte son embarquée car c'est grâce a cela que le VST reçoit les directives midi générées par les Arduino.

https://image.noelshack.com/fichiers/2018/31/1/1532971650-imgp1015-r.jpg
Chacune des cartes multiplexeurs (en fait, pratiquement toutes les cartes) ont été réalisées par mes soins

https://image.noelshack.com/fichiers/2018/31/1/1532971705-imgp1024.jpg

https://image.noelshack.com/fichiers/2018/31/1/1532971502-schemmuxboard.png
Voici comment sont cablés les multiplexeurs
Pour la partie audio, il y a donc une carte son embarqué (Roland Quad capture) qui permet au VST Sylenth1 de s'exprimer. Le sortie de la carte son est dirigée vers un oscilloscope à bord (pour garder un œil sur la forme d'onde ou la FFT) et un vu-mètre, pour finalement sortir du boîtier par différentes connectiques (RCA, Jack, etc).
Voilà un schéma qui vous aidera peut être à comprendre comment l'électronique embarqué est foutue. Par ailleurs tous les schémas que j'ai imaginé durant la conception n'ont aucune valeur en termes de norme d'ingénierie.. Ils me servait simplement à m'aider et pas à faire comprendre mon projet à des gens qui s'y interesserait. Donc désolé d'avance pour le peu de clarté qu'ils peuvent offrir


https://image.noelshack.com/fichiers/2018/31/1/1532970449-schemgeneral.png
En rouge, les alimentations
Si vous voulez des infos plus précises et documentées pour ce qui est de l'électronique embarquée, de la réalisation, ou même des programmes, selon la demande je pourrais approfondir ça sur un site web dédié (étant donné que j'ai pris beaucoup de photos durant la conception de l'engin, et qu'il y a pas mal à dire tout compte fait) même si je poste ça ici dans ce but aussi. Sinon, j'hésite à sortir une petite vidéo sur youtube pour ce qui est du son et des quelques fonctionnalités farfelues de la bête, mais je ne sais pas si le jeu en vaut la chandelle (si l'un de vous serait intéressé par ça)


https://image.noelshack.com/fichiers/2018/31/1/1532968283-imgp2055.jpg
Ici, lorsque le synthé était encore sur le billard


https://image.noelshack.com/fichiers/2018/31/1/1532968282-imgp1373.jpg
Débogage avec l'œil de l'électronicien

https://image.noelshack.com/fichiers/2018/31/1/1532960428-imgp1756.jpg

https://image.noelshack.com/fichiers/2018/31/1/1532960565-imgp2151.jpg

https://image.noelshack.com/fichiers/2018/31/1/1532965180-imgp0493.jpg

https://image.noelshack.com/fichiers/2018/31/1/1532960579-imgp0485.jpg

https://image.noelshack.com/fichiers/2018/31/1/1532965118-imgp2145.jpg

https://image.noelshack.com/fichiers/2018/31/1/1532973581-imgp2129r.jpg
Bonne soirée à vous !
PS : Comment faire pour que les images s'affichent en prennant toute la largeur de page ?
[ Dernière édition du message le 30/07/2018 à 20:18:10 ]
- 1
- 2

Rémy M. (chimimic)

eh bien quel boulot, bravo et merci pour ces retours et explications !

C'est un petit Rigol que je vois dans un coin ?
DS1054 ou autre du genre ?
Formateur en techniques sonores ; électronicien ; auteur @ sonelec-musique.com

dadoug

Mais vraiment impressionnant pour sûr !

dadoug

PPS : une vidéo YouTube, carrément !

The Acid Life


PS: si c'est pas trop indiscret, il y en a pour combien de fourniture à peu près ?
The underground doesn't stop. Passe voir, on sait jamais.
[ Dernière édition du message le 30/07/2018 à 23:26:32 ]

.Adrien


Actinid, bien trop cher pour un étudiant


- Roland QuadCapture_______________170€
- Mini oscillo_______________________70€
- Bois et mécha___________________~100€
- Arduino x5________________________25€
- Bouton de potard________________~100€
- Potard, encoders, BPs, led________~100€
- Alims, Cables____________________~50€
- Fourniture(etain, essence, ect)____~150€
- LCD,vu-metre___________________~20€
- Merger Midi, hub usb_____________~60€
+ Tout ce que j'ai oublié___________~200€
________________________________~1000€
Et ducoup le prix final uniquement des pièces a dû me revenir à environ 1500€ (ce qui fait tout de même chère pour une unique réalisation).
Actinid, je crois que ma prochaine réalisation sera un controlleur midi pour Nepheton, avec un max de petites fonctionnalités pour se glisser dans un set comme un sequenceur midi mais aussi un sequenceur à : modulations, effet analogiques, LFO, Gate/Cv ect. Avec plein de périphériques analo et une IHM serieuse, mais je n'en suis encore qu'a l'étape de l'idée loingtaine pour le moment
Dadoul, je vais peut être faire ça alors

Chimimic, oui c'est un « petit » DS1054Z que j'ai débloqué pour avoir une Bande Passante de 100MHz

Anonyme


Eh! Pour une première réalisation c'est une superbe réussite.

Ho'Dog



PK crew( à l'abandon) / Mixcloud / 3'ks
En vrai t'es Eddie Barclay avoue :oops2:

nicomezi


The Acid Life

Et ducoup le prix final uniquement des pièces a dû me revenir à environ 1500€ (ce qui fait tout de même chère pour une unique réalisation).
Yes, c'est assez couteux, mais vu l'ampleur du projet, ca tiens debout.
xHors sujet :Actinid, je crois que ma prochaine réalisation sera un controlleur midi pour Nepheton, avec un max de petites fonctionnalités pour se glisser dans un set comme un sequenceur midi mais aussi un sequenceur à : modulations, effet analogiques, LFO, Gate/Cv ect. Avec plein de périphériques analo et une IHM serieuse, mais je n'en suis encore qu'a l'étape de l'idée loingtaine pour le moment
Alors la tu m'intéresse!!
C'est pas trop lourd la programmation?
Ps: Vas-y fait tourner une vidéo!!

The underground doesn't stop. Passe voir, on sait jamais.

linn134

On dirait du Studio Electronics, hyper bien fini. Un immense bravo.
Si tu le veux bien je te demanderai des conseils, je suis en pleine étude d'un hôte + contrôleur pour Helm, pour en faire un clavier de scène à part entière.

Instruments Kontakt gratuits / FLUIDSHELL Design
Démos Audio / Soundcloud BTS & La chaîne YouTube
"001001001111010010010010100010 !" Mireille DAC.

motutunga

je suis sur le cul de voir un travail aussi bien fini, j'espere que le resultat musical vaut le coup ; mais oui ca fait cher
Un vieux sur-equipé qui joue fort et mal, mais je me soigne

Anonyme



Anonyme

c'est du beau boulot! Félicitations.



C'est presque dommage qu'il soit tributaire d'un plugin, les plugs évoluent et sont dépendants des OS, de l'ordi qu'on change toute les décennies... Avec les Mega tu avais assez de puissance pour coder ton propre synthétiseur... ok je chipote.

Par curiosité j'aimerai bien voir la programmation de la nano qui apparement gère la syncho midi?
Tu ne dis rien sur la fabrication du panneau?

kosmix


J'imagine la somme de travail que ça peut représenter et le nombre de problèmes potentiels !
J'aimerais bien un contrôleur pour le MonoPoly Legacy mais je pense que sa réalisation coûterait aussi cher que le synthé lui-même

Putain Walter mais qu'est-ce que le Vietnam vient foutre là-dedans ?

.Adrien


King_c, effectivement, c'est le gros point noir, c'est la dépendance à un PC. Mais après tout, ça m'offre aussi des possibilités de synchro et d'arpège pratiquement illimitées

Pour les mega, c'est un peu court pour faire de la synthèse soustractive comme le fait Sylenth1, puis j'aurais rapidement été freiné par mes connaissances en traitement du signal. La prog de l'horloge midi, elle m'a pris pas mal de temps, le principe est super simple mais il fallait y penser. Je ne vois pas de balises pour insérer du code, je t'envois ça par message si tu veut.
Pour le panneau, j'ai « éxplosé » (impression d'écran puis travaille de l'image sous photoshop) le layer original du synthé, petit à petit j'ai déplacé chacun des blocs, je les ai réarrangé à ma manière puis j'ai changé les polices ect. Ca m'a pris un temps fou et une patience pas possible car chacun des elmts sont en fait des calques que je transformait sous photoshop, et à partir de 700 calques, bah l'ordi, il rame un peu


Une fois perçé et avec quelques potard


https://image.noelshack.com/fichiers/2018/31/2/1533074376-sylenthmap3.png
Et tout part de ça en fait

klr22222, effectivement, j'ai acheté beaucoup de composants de mauvaise qualité n'ayant pas suffisament d'argent. Beaucoup de leds, switchs, endodeurs rotatifs viennent de revendeurs chinois et ça se ressent sur la qualité (switch ayant des faux-contacts, encodeur rotatif qui n'encodent rien du tout, ect).
motutunga, je trouve le son très réglo, je ferai une vidéo prochainement pour vous faire écouter ça.
linn134, merci beaucoup

Actinid, si, je pense que pour le coup c'est plus du domaine du developpeur que de l'électronicien. Les Arduinos seraient sans doute limites pour ce genre d'applications.
Merci kosmix, oui parfois le coût peut vite monter.
[ Dernière édition du message le 01/08/2018 à 00:04:40 ]

Anonyme

Après ça, je l'ai envoyé à pixart printing qui m'a imprimé ça (sur du Forex 1mm).
Merci et encore bravo.

Je ne connaissais pas le Forex, sur les photos ça donne une impression cartonnée est-ce assez rigide même en 1mm?
A ce que je comprends le site Pixartprinting propose des découpes personnalisées mais ne permet pas de faire des découpe internes ?
Tu as donc fait ces découpes à la main et j'ai l'impression que c'est un peu galère.
Je me demande si ce point ne peut pas être facilité:
Malheureusement je crois que les assimilés PVC ne supportent pas la découpe laser ce qui aurait été bien pratique pour finaliser le panneau.
Peut-être que Pixart accepterait d'inclure des découpes internes si on en faisait la demande?
J'ai l'impression que c'est pas évident de trouver des solutions pour faire des panneaux propres qui coûtent pas un bras.
Plus que photoshop, Illustrator (dessin vectoriel) me semble bien adapté pour ça. Le travail à l'échelle est plus simple.
Oui le code en privé si tu veux bien.

[ Dernière édition du message le 01/08/2018 à 10:51:20 ]

.Adrien


https://image.noelshack.com/fichiers/2018/31/3/1533123867-img-20170518-141327.jpg
Comme tu peut le voir ici.
Pixart propose aussi des découpes interne pour ce matériau de mémoire, mais je n'ai pas osé me lancer la dedans étant donné que le forex est très facile a percer à la main.
Oui, j'ai mis beaucoup de temps à trouver une solution pour ce point, mais au final même si il est très peu rigide, l'énorme avantage pour une « sérigraphie » de cette taille est son prix, j'ai du en avoir pour 30€ frais de port compris.
Effectivement illustrator aurait été bien plus adapté à ça, mais bon j'ai découvert ce logiciel qu'une fois la serig bien avancé.
[ Dernière édition du message le 01/08/2018 à 13:59:10 ]

Anonyme


Je m'attendais à ce que la Nano lise les horloges en provenance du Midi mais c'est un générateur en fait. OK.



Anonyme




philrud


En tout cas, chapeau bas et Bravo. C'est très joli une fois tout monté et fini.

L'intérieur me rappelle une table de mixage que j'avais faite en expérimentation, ou j'avais séparé les alimentation et masses droites et gauche : c'est la pleine jungle !



Mon soundcloud Good times !
[ Dernière édition du message le 02/08/2018 à 07:11:22 ]

.Adrien

Merci à toi

Oui


.Adrien

Me voila de retour avec, non pas une vidéo, mais un Instructable + une vidéo de test !
Instructable : https://www.instructables.com/id/The-Sylence-a-Monster-Synthesizer/
Vidéo de test : https://www.youtube.com/watch?v=XHxCKD-9I14
PS : L'algo de compression Youtube à considerablement réduit la qualité originale de l'enregistrement.
PS 2 : J'ai fait cet Instructable dans le cadre d'un contest, si vous trouvez l'Instructables pertinent, n'hésitez pas à voter pour moi !
[ Dernière édition du message le 31/10/2018 à 12:08:31 ]

Anonyme





Sur ton instructable les photos ne s'affichent pas très bien, certaines sont coupées chez moi.
En tout cas merci encore pour ce partage d'info.
Ps: Oh! tu as changé d'oscillo?

[ Dernière édition du message le 30/10/2018 à 22:07:01 ]

.Adrien

Pas de soucis

Oui et non, j'ai acheté celui-ci sur leboncoin pour une bouchée de pain et gardé l'autre. Mais mis à part un affichage du signal un peu plus fun et didactique que sur un scope numérique, il n'y a selon moi strictement aucun intérêt à avoir un scope analogique et numérique. Simple fantaisie de passionné !
[ Dernière édition du message le 31/10/2018 à 13:23:31 ]
- < Liste des sujets
- Charte
- 1
- 2